Pycnonemosaurus

Pycnonemosaurus („ještěr z hustého lesa“) byl rod středně velkého masožravého dinosaura (teropoda) z čeledi Abelisauridae a kladu Furileusauria. Žil v období svrchní křídy (asi před 70 miliony let) na území dnešní Brazílie (Cambebe, stát Mato Grosso).
